6 On-chip Capacitive Sensing Methods 1. Capacitive Voltage Divider (CVD): AN1298 Uses only the on-chip Analog to Digital Converter (ADC) ADC Capacitance is used as reference to calculate external capacitance Offers high noise immunity as well as low emissions 2. Charge Time Measurement Unit (CTMU): AN1250 High speed, Flexible, Analog peripheral; Key Scanning time 4 µs Measures relative and absolute changes in capacitance Uses on-chip adjustable precision current source Works in conjunction with ADC 3. Capacitive Sense Module (CSM): AN1171 Uses Frequency based sensing Relaxation oscillator frequency changes depending on touch Operation during sleep All the above three methods require No External Components and thus reduce the BOM cost Slide 6

19 CVD Measurement Principle - Resistive Voltage Divider Vref FORMULA : R1(10K) Reference resistor (Rref) Vx Vx / Vref = ( Rx Rx + Rref ) R2(10K) Unknown resistor (Rx) Ex) Vref is 5V Vx = 10K/(10K+10K) x 5V = 0.5 x 5 = 2.5V Slide 19
20 Measurement Principle - Capacitive Voltage Divider Vref FORMULA : C1(10pF) Reference Capacitor (Cref) Vx Vx / Vref = Cref ( Cx + Cref ) C2(10pF) Unknown Capacitor (Cx) Slide 20
21 CVD Measure Cycle CVD Measure steps: Step1 : Charge Cref, Discharge Cx Step2 : Divide Vref between Cref and Cx Step3 : Measure voltage Vx Slide 21
22 CVD Measure Cycle Step1(idle phase) Vref SW2 voltage divide SW3 charge Vx SW1 discharge C2(10pF) Unknown Capacitor (Cx) C1(10pF) Reference Capacitor (Cref) - SW1 is closed for Cx discharging and SW3 is closed for Cref charging. - SW2 is opened Slide 22
23 CVD Measure Cycle Step2(voltage divide) Vref SW2 voltage divide SW3 charge Vx SW1 discharge C2(10pF) Unknown Capacitor (Cx) C1(10pF) Reference Capacitor (Cref) - SW1 and SW3 are opened, SW2 is closed for voltage divide. - The voltage on C1 is now divided between Cref and Cx. Slide 23
24 CVD Measure Cycle Step3(measure voltage) Vref SW2 voltage divide SW3 charge VAVERAGE Vx SW1 discharge C2(10pF) Unknown Capacitor (Cx) C1(10pF) Reference Capacitor (Cref) - SW1,SW2 and SW3 are opened for measure voltage. (Vx) - Reducing all further changes on Vx. Slide 24
